Pine Bluff, Arkansas – The ARTx3 Campus invites the public to experience a vibrant celebration of art, history, and music during Art Night on The Block. This event, spread across three key facilities, offers engaging exhibitions, live music, and a creative exploration of Pine Bluff’s community spirit.
The ARTSpace on Main Showcases the Heart of Pine Bluff
At The ARTSpace on Main, located at 623 S. Main Street, visitors can enjoy the opening reception of Picture Pine Bluff in the Loft Gallery. This special pop-up photography exhibition reflects the essence of the city through the eyes of residents and visitors. The display presents historical moments and everyday life, painting a vivid portrait of Pine Bluff over the years. This exhibition, a visual archive of the Arkansas Delta’s rich culture, will remain on view through December 2.
Another highlight at The ARTSpace is the work of eighth-grade students from the My Community and Me program, part of a teaching artist residency led by artist and educator Elly Bates. In this unique art and literacy program, students explored how they perceive themselves within their surroundings and communities. Their creative journey culminated in mixed-media collages, each paired with personal artist statements that express their experiences and self-reflection.

Live Music at ART WORKS on Main Brings Rhythm to the Evening
Next door, at ART WORKS on Main, located at 627 S. Main Street, visitors can enjoy soulful jazz and R&B tunes as part of ARTx3’s Live@5 concert series. Darnell Cann-Ward, a talented saxophonist, will deliver smooth melodies for attendees 21 and older. Entry to the concert is $5 for members and $10 for nonmembers, adding a musical flair to this dynamic evening of art and culture.
Interactive Exhibitions at the Arts & Science Center Engage All Ages
The Arts & Science Center, located at 701 S. Main Street, offers additional exhibits for visitors of all ages. Current exhibitions include Glimmer by Heidi Carlsen-Rogers and Hysteria by Brandi Parker, each offering unique artistic perspectives. Young attendees can explore the interactive Creative Construction Zone, which features games and large blue blocks, encouraging hands-on engagement and imaginative play.
